What Donald Trump's "America First" vision of the world looks like - Election 2016 - CBS News



The GOP front-runner asserted that the U.S. also "cannot be the policeman of the world" when it comes to allies in the Asia Pacific region, suggesting he would like to see Japan and South Korea develop nuclear weaponry in order to combat North Korea.

"Unfortunately, we have a nuclear world now," Trump said. "Would I rather have North Korea have [nuclear weapons] with Japan sitting there having them also? You may very well be better off if that's the case. In other words, where Japan is defending itself against North Korea, which is a real problem."
